January 26, 2017 – Tonight Bellator returned to Pechanga in Temecula, CA for Bellator 193 as Saad Awad faced J.J. Ambros in the co-main event while local fighters Lorenz Larkin and Frenando Gonzalez did battle in the main event.
Here are tonight’s results as follow:
Lightweight (155 lbs) Steve Kozola (8-1) vs. Jake Smith (6-2)
Round one: A slow start but Kozola positions Smith to towards the cage and exchange some strikes as Kozola comes off the better of the stroking but gets rocked then knocked out by a left hand by Smith and this one is already over.
Your winner at the 57 seconds of the very first round by KO is Jake “The Half-Black Attack” Smith!
Middleweight (185 lbs) Kendall Grove (23-17-1) vs. A.J. Matthews (8-7)
Round One: Each fight lands a heavy punch as Grove throws a straight kick to the body. Matthews lands a right hook, but so does Grove, which floors the shorter opponent. Grove lands a jumping kick to the face, which barely phased Matthews. Matthews attacks high then low, getting an, “Oooh nice from several fans.” Grove lands a punch combination and a knee to the body, which is quickly answered by Matthews.
Round Two: In the first round, not a single takedown was attempted and in this round we expect them to keep it standing. Matthews striking is more effect this round as he’s taken control of the cage. Grove was rocked a bit as the round comes to an end.
Round Three: This round is all striking and the action hasn’t been stale, they look to be one round a piece, so whomever wins this round, wins the right. This ones goes to the judges.
Your winner by split decision, A.J. Matthews!
Lightweight (155 lbs) Saad Awad (21-9) vs. J.J. Ambros (28-7-2)
Round One: Awad stalks Ambros how’s been slightly knocked off base and is starting to have a mouse developed under his eye. Awad lands some thunderous kicks, forcing Ambros to to force the clinch, taking down Awad who escapes the front face lock and takes cage control at the end of the round.
Round Two: The crowd is clearly with Awad, but Ambros’ BJJ is impeccable. After each of them lands a big left hand, they smile and high five. Awad takes down Ambros with a waist lock, transitions to a front face look and looks to return to Ambros’s back, who stands up against the cage and is looking for a keylock. Awad escapes, the armlock and takes Ambros’ back working the body scissors and looking for a rear naked choke, but Ambros’s arm was in the way. Ambros is able to stand up against the cage, but if this was wrestling, still wouldn’t have the escape as Awad follows him back to the ground. Ambros reverses positions and ends the round on top.
Round Three: The pace has slowed a bit, but not from fatigue. Ambros uses a single leg, taking Awad down. Awad escapes and takes cage control. Ambros is looking for a standing guillotine but can’t get his hands in, transitioning to a leg sweep, taking Awad’s back. The crowd is clearly on Awad’s side, who take the mount position, transitions to Ambros’s back and is fighting to get his arm under Ambros’ chin, which although he hasn’t done so yet, he’s got a body scissors. Ambros moves out of position looking for a kimora but Awad can’t get his head out to have full control of the side mount as the match comes to an end.
Your winner by unanimous decision, Saad Awad!
Main Event – Catchweight (180 lbs) Lorenz Larkin (18-7-1) vs. Fernando Gonzalez (27-14)
Round One: Gonzalez didn’t make weight by less than a pound, which shouldn’t have too much of an effect on this fight. This looks more like a Savat bout than an MMA fight as the two combatants change more kicks than combinations so far. Gonzalez begins to unload with the crowd behind him, but Larkin has tremendous power in his hands and feet.
Round Two: Gonzalez is chasing after Larkin, who needs this victory as he’s 0-2 in his Bellator appearances. A fight has broken out in the crowd while the main event takes us to the sound of the bell.
Round Three: The fight in the crowd has ended, but the main event continues with the final round. The fighters touch gloves the crowd is on fire and the fans are with Fernando Gonzalez, but this fight is too close to call as it they have both been busy. Larkin appears to have landed more significant strikes, but who knows what the judges have seen from their respective angles. Gonzalez looks to have rocked Larkin but he woke up quickly to chop at the legs of Gonzalez with those heavy low kicks. Larkin has rocked Gonzalez and this one goes to the judges as Gonzalez cuts are attended to.
Your winner by unanimous decision, Lorenz Larkin!
